Women's Superpipe
Of the six ladies that tackled the Superpipe in the finals – Kelly Clark was always going to be a strong contender; and despite the efforts of young challengers like Chloe Kim – she came out of the competition just ever so slightly on top. In fact, only a gap of half a point stood between the two riders.
In third place – and with the second piece of silverware for the family, was Arielle Gold. Securing the podium with a clear bit of headroom separating her from fourth place Xuetong Cai. But in the end it was undoubtedly a battle between the seasoned experience of Kelly, who in her own words put down a “stock run”, and up-and-coming Chloe who at 14 is already hot on her heels!
